KLDA Radiocarbon Samples and Results_
Code | Depth from ‘0’ datum, Trench 111 (approx.) (cm) | Age 14C (BP) | Deviation (± BP) |
---|---|---|---|
Waikato radiocarbon dating lab | 10 above | 10,085 | 31 |
Rafter GNS Science. | 45 below | 7,787 | 40 |
Waikato radiocarbon dating lab | 63 below | 17,568 | 61 |
Waikato radiocarbon dating lab | 132 below | 17,375 | 60 |
Waikato radiocarbon dating lab | 182 below | 23,019 | 92 |
Waikato radiocarbon dating lab | 182 below | 23,040 | 109 |
